We will host a Passover Seder on April 7 (Good Friday). This ritual feast reminds us of the Israelites' descent into slavery in Egypt, their suffering under Pharaoh’s rule, and God’s miraculous redemption of the Jewish people. At the last meal Jesus shared with his disciples, he took elements of the Passover meal and made them symbols of his death.
As we participate in this traditional meal, Rabbi Matt Rosenberg (Restoration Messianic Synagogue) will lead us in reflection on all that Yeshua (Jesus) accomplished when he sacrificed himself on our behalf, as seen through the lens of the Passover Seder.
